Mumbai indian’s star pacer Jasprit Bumrah went for his fitness assessment at the National Cricket Academy (NCA) at Bengaluru to check his recovery from the back injury. The fast bowler is already trying to be fit as soon as possible but concerns about his availability still remain for the opening match against Chennai Super Kings (CSK) on March 23 at MA Chidambaram Stadium.
Jasprit Bumrah’s Availability Still Uncertain
According to a report by Cricbuzz, Bumrah still experienced some discomfort in his last fitness test at the NCA. Hence, he has been recommended rehabilitation and a follow-up assessment.
Mumbai Indians will be waiting for their ace pacer to get fit and receive clearance. But seeing the injury and its nature, the recovery seems to be a long-term process. It is likely that the franchise will not rush him especially when the tournament is just starting. The official decision about his availability is still awaited.
Meet The Youngster Who Can Be Replacement Of Bumrah!
With so much uncertainity looming over Jasprit Bumrah’s availability, Venkata Satyanarayana Penmetsa can be included in Mumbai indian’s playing XI. MI is always known to back youngsters and if Bumrah is unavailable then Venkata can get a chance. The right-arm fast bowler made waves in domestic cricket particularly in Andhra Pradesh Premier League (APL) 2024, where he impressed everyone by taking eight wickets in 7 matches with an economy of 6.15.
